Transaction 059bc42ce2ffd03d58f480355455f27495ea46a8dcb73813fa52deb80a56d14a

1 Input
1 Outputs
  • 059bc42ce2ffd03d58f480355455f27495ea46a8dcb73813fa52deb80a56d14a:0
  • value  668678
    address  3HKLbVcFwb2yvjKTKTNSbTKtPCjVJLgZqg